AboutThe Role
The Graduate Research School is seeking a Governance & Reporting Coordinator to play a key role in providing high-quality governance and operational support across our HDR portfolio. This is an ideal opportunity for someone with strong organisational skills who can step in quickly, manage governance processes confidently, and keep committees and scholarship establishment processes running smoothly.
Key Responsibilities- Coordinate governance processes and provide high-quality secretariat support for the Graduate Research Committee (GRC), including agenda preparation, papers, minutes and action tracking
- Provide secretariat and coordination support for the HDR Course Advisory Group and other committees or working groups as required
- Assist with the administration of HDR scholarships, including conditions of award and coordination with the Research Grants team to support scholarship agreements
You are an organised and reliable professional who brings strong written communication skills, attention to detail, and the ability to manage competing priorities in a fast-paced environment.
